Quality Education with International Standards

One of the biggest advantages of accredited Caribbean medical schools is their commitment to maintaining international academic standards. Accreditation ensures that a medical school meets specific educational benchmarks set by recognized accrediting bodies. For students, this means the curriculum, faculty qualifications, infrastructure, and clinical training are regularly reviewed for quality and consistency.

Most accredited institutions follow a U.S.-modeled curriculum, which is especially beneficial for students planning to take licensing exams such as the USMLE. Courses are taught in English, and the structure typically includes basic sciences followed by clinical rotations, providing a smooth and familiar learning experience.

Strong Clinical Training and Global Exposure

Clinical experience is the backbone of medical education. Many accredited Caribbean medical schools have partnerships with hospitals in the United States and other countries for clinical rotations. This global exposure allows students to gain hands-on experience in diverse healthcare settings while building professional networks.

For aspiring doctors, this international training enhances both confidence and competence. It also improves readiness for residency applications and future medical practice.
